The Transformative Role of AI in Financial Services

AI is revolutionizing the financial services industry, offering innovative solutions that were once deemed impossible. From personalized financial advice to fraud detection and risk management, AI applications are making significant impacts across various domains.

Some key areas where AI is driving transformative change include:

Personalized Financial Advice: AI algorithms can analyze vast amounts of data, including an individual's financial history, investment goals, and risk tolerance, to provide tailored financial advice and investment recommendations.

Chatbots and Virtual Assistants: 24/7 customer support is now a reality with AI-powered chatbots and virtual assistants that can handle routine queries, freeing up human agents to focus on more complex issues.

Fraud Detection and Risk Management: AI algorithms can detect patterns and anomalies in real time, enabling financial institutions to identify and mitigate fraud and risks more effectively.

AI in Risk Management and Fraud Detection

Effective risk management and fraud detection are crucial for maintaining trust and confidence in the financial services industry. AI plays a vital role in these areas, leveraging advanced algorithms and predictive analytics to identify potential risks and fraudulent activities.

Here's how AI is revolutionizing risk management and fraud detection:

Utilizing AI for Real-Time Fraud Detection: AI algorithms can analyze transaction data in real time, detecting patterns and anomalies that may indicate fraudulent activities. This proactive approach helps financial institutions mitigate risks and protect customer assets.

Predictive Analytics for Risk Mitigation: By analyzing historical data and market trends, AI can foresee potential risks and provide insights to help financial institutions develop strategies to mitigate those risks effectively.

Automating Routine Processes to Improve Efficiency

AI-powered automation is transforming the way financial institutions handle routine tasks, leading to increased efficiency, reduced operational costs, and minimized human errors.

AI-Powered Automation in Transaction Processing: AI algorithms automate repetitive tasks such as data entry, document processing, and transaction handling, freeing up human resources to focus on more complex and value-adding activities.

Streamlining Compliance and Regulatory Reporting: AI can assist in accurately interpreting and adhering to complex regulatory requirements, ensuring compliance and reducing the risk of costly fines or penalties.

Reducing Operational Costs and Human Errors: By automating routine processes, financial institutions can significantly reduce operational costs and minimize the potential for human errors, resulting in improved efficiency and customer satisfaction.

Data-Driven Decision Making

In the era of big data, AI enables financial institutions to leverage vast amounts of information to gain valuable customer insights, enhance product offerings, and make data-driven decisions.

Leveraging Big Data and AI for Customer Insights: By analyzing customer data, such as transaction histories, browsing patterns, and feedback, AI algorithms identify trends and preferences, allowing financial institutions to tailor products and services to meet customer needs more effectively.

Enhancing Product Offerings Based on Data Analytics: AI-driven data analytics can help financial institutions understand customer preferences and market trends, enabling them to develop and optimize product offerings that resonate with their target audience.

AI in Credit Scoring and Loan Approvals: AI algorithms can analyze various data points, including credit history, income, and employment data, to make more accurate and unbiased credit scoring decisions, streamlining the loan approval process.

Challenges and Ethical Considerations

While AI offers numerous benefits in the financial services industry, it is essential to address potential challenges and ethical considerations to ensure responsible and trustworthy implementation.

Data Privacy and Security Concerns: As AI systems rely heavily on customer data, financial institutions must implement robust data privacy and security measures to protect sensitive information and maintain customer trust.

Ensuring Transparency and Avoiding Bias in AI Algorithms: AI algorithms must be transparent and undergo rigorous testing to identify and mitigate potential biases, ensuring fair and equitable treatment of all customers.

Regulatory Challenges and Compliance: Financial institutions must navigate a complex regulatory landscape and ensure their AI implementations comply with applicable laws and regulations, including data protection and anti-discrimination laws.
